On the follow through, I lose my posture. When I swing the club in my right hand and use my left hand to keep my left hip pushed in – I make a great pivot. But, with two hands on the club, I lose the bend in my hip. I do have a chronic bad back for 25 years. But, I figure there must be a set up tip or some other tip to help. Your thoughts?
I will give you a quick tip that will allow you to deal with this matter.
Get over your ball, and take your normal stance. Now, pretend someone directly behind you calls your name. When you leave your feet planted where they are, turn as if to speak to him behind you and that is the action that should take place with the initial turn of the waist/knees.
